About Fengbin Lin
Fengbin Lin is a scholar working on Ophthalmology,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Epidemiology,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Surgery, having authored 35 papers that have together received 325 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Glaucoma and retinal disorders (30 papers), Retinal Diseases and Treatments (17 papers), Corneal surgery and disorders (14 papers), Retinal Imaging and Analysis (11 papers), Ophthalmology and Visual Impairment Studies (9 papers), Ocular Surface and Contact Lens (4 papers), Retinal and Macular Surgery (2 papers) and interferon and immune responses (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Ophthalmology (287 citations),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(252 citations), Epidemiology (105 citations), Health Informatics (2 citations) and Neurology (6 citations). Fengbin Lin has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Yunhe Song, Xiulan Zhang, Weijing Cheng, Fei Li, Peiyuan Wang, Jost B. Jonas, Wei Wang, Shida Chen, Ling Jin and Kai Gao. Their work appears in journals such as Translational Vision Science & Technology, British Journal of Ophthalmology, American Journal of Ophthalmology, Investigative Ophthalmology & Visual Science and Asia-Pacific Journal of Ophthalmology.
